About this Calculator

Body Surface Area (BSA) measures the total surface area of the human body. It is widely used in clinical medicine to dose drugs.

How to Calculate Step-by-Step

1

Input details

Gather height and weight.

2

Solve Mosteller

Multiply height by weight, divide by 3600, find square root.

Why use BSA instead of weight?

+

BSA represents metabolic and blood volume parameters more closely than weight alone.
